      I am a bit confused by tire sizes, are 205/75/15's the (modern) correct size tire to use on the 63 Lark?
      It currently has three P225/75B15 and a G78-15 tire.

      Comment


      • #4
        Your G78's are about 46 Years old, several GENERATIONS of Tire Size changes ago!

        Yes the P205X75R15 's are good, the next closest size: P215X70R15 is pushing the limit of the 4 1/2 Inch wide Wheels a bit, and any larger than those those two is WAY too much for those wheels.

        Many people error on the safe side and use Ford Crown Victoria or Big rear wheel drive Chrysler 5 1/2 or 6 Inch wide X15" wheels designed for Radial Tires. The "offset" needs to be 3 1/2 to 3 3/4 Inches to clear the front floor and front and rear Wheelwells.

            Looks like fun Aaron!
            Despite the two cars looking quite different, the front sheet metal of the '63 will bolt on to the front of the '64 (if you desire to mix and match).
            The first car I did body work on was a 1963 Lark 4-door sedan, I experimented with wire welding and sheet metal screws for patching the floors.
            Studebaker International has a water pump rebuild kit for $65 and they have starter motor brushes for $13.50 for a set of 4. Your brushes are probably fine however.
            The alternator on the Lark appears to be a Chrysler unit whereas the Commander has the proper Prestolite alternator.
            I believe that the oil bath air cleaner was a factory option for severe duty applications (lots of gravel road driving, for example). Typically they were equipped with a dry filter element.

                Make sure you bring the head(s) to a good engine shop and have them fluxed for cracks. These engines are very prone to cracks. Also, hoping no cracks... have them plane as little off the surface to true up for install. Good money spent. GL Enjoy your posts...There are tons of NOS engine kits out there where everything fits. Might want to replace rubber...

                      I have pulled the engine, I separated the engine plate from the bell housing and just picket it straight up, two washing's with foaming de-greaser and it still has a layer of grease. I will pressure wash it after I have it disassembled completely. I pulled one piston so far, the rings look brand new, but the bearing for the crankshaft is pitted and does not feel smooth. I have to figure out how to determine which size bearing set to order. It may be easier to order the standard size, platigage it then order the appropriate size bearing off of that measurement. What do you think?

                        Look on the back of the bearing shell, often they are marked in printed ink with the size. Several engines i have taken apart in the past, even with high miles, the numbers were still legible. Now, as to that bearing wear, better get that crank checked. Not a good sign.
